Vermont Mountain Bike Association is one of the leading organizations in the country in the assessment, funding, and building of adaptive bike trails — and in collaboration with Vermont Adaptive Ski and Sports, they are creating an inspiring network of adaptive accessible trails. We sat down with Kenzie Brunner from VMBA, and Jeff Alexander from Vermont Adaptive Ski and Sports to get the story on what they’ve been up to.

TOPICS & TIMES:

What is VMBA? (2:23)
How VMBA is Structured (4:53)
Vermont Adaptive Ski And Sports Overview (10:00)
Adaptive Trail Access In Vermont (12:30)
The Kelly Brush Foundation (15:11)
ADA Compliant vs Adaptive Accessible (17:36)
Adaptive Trail Assessment (20:33)
Adaptive eMTB friendly trails (30:06)
Biggest Challenges (35:28)
What Does the Future of Adaptive Trails Look Like? (40:47)
Adaptive Tourism (42:48)
Non Adaptive and Adaptive Riders Riding Together (45:29)
How to Plan an Adaptive MTB trip to Vermont (48:18)
